The student shows a high level of ability to make successful and effective tactical and strategic decisions, almost always fully … WebFartlek training, Interval training, Circuit training, Fartlek training involves varying the speed and intensity at which you walk or run and over which terrain you train. A Fartlek session usually lasts for at least 30 minutes. Fartlek training is used to improve aerobic and anaerobic fitness and to enable you to enjoy moving quickly.
